>It does compile and generate the exe I'm looking for, and the exe looks 
OK when I run it from within bash.
>Should I worry about this warning ?

This has be discussed before, there is a way to get rid of the warning.  
I don't remember how.  One thing that I noticed, in your command line 
you've included -lkernel32.  This will bite you under b18.  It will 
cause the program to crash.  -lkernel32 gets referenced from the specs 
file and causes problems when referenced more than once.
